Problem Analysis & Field Report: Why Global Buyers Need Allwinner A133 Communication Control Board OEM

A signage network is the worst possible place to discover a fake SoC, a missing watchdog or a build that reboots every night at 2 a.m., so the problem analysis below is built from real post-mortems. A kiosk maker finds that 4 percent of a delivered batch fails a 48-hour burn-in, and the failing boards all carry chips from the same unknown source batch.

Field case: A retail buyer in the Middle East pulled a 2000-board run after a chip shortage forced the factory to buy from an unnamed broker, and the buyer moved the line to a factory with Allwinner purchase records.

Why it matters for global buyers:

  • A genuine A133 chip carries a laser-marked date code and a lot trace that matches the factory purchase record from Allwinner or an authorized distributor.
  • A gray-market SoC batch costs 10 to 20 percent less and fails 3 to 5 times faster in a burn-in, because reballed parts have already been heated once.
  • A factory that publishes its Allwinner purchase channel and shares the lot record under NDA is the only safe source for a 1000-board order.
  • A per-lot photo of the chip date codes, taken before the boards are assembled, lets a buyer spot a source swap on day one.
  • A board price 15 percent below the market average is usually the first sign of a gray-market SoC or a thinner PCB, not a better deal.

Technical Specifications

ParameterAndroidSBC Specification
SoC PlatformAllwinner A133 quad-core Cortex-A53 up to 1.6GHz
Operating SystemLinux BSP for data acquisition
Memory1GB LPDDR4
Storage16GB eMMC 5.1
Serial Ports4x TTL with RS232 and RS485 options
CAN BusCAN 2.0B interface for machine and vehicle bus
NetworkDual Ethernet for serial-to-network gateway builds
USB2x USB 2.0 host, 1x USB OTG
Industrial IOIsolated digital input option for field signals
CertificationCE / FCC / RoHS on file per model

Frequently Asked Questions

Q: How many serial ports does the board expose?

A: The standard build exposes up to four TTL ports with RS232 and RS485 transceiver options on the carrier.

Q: Does it support CAN bus?

A: Yes, a CAN 2.0B interface is available for vehicle and machine communication projects.

Q: Can it bridge Modbus to the network?

A: Yes, the reference Linux build includes a Modbus RTU to TCP gateway example for metering and control projects.

Q: Is industrial isolation available?

A: Isolated digital inputs and isolated RS485 are options on the industrial build for noisy field environments.

Q: What power supply is required?

A: DC 12V is standard with a 9-24V wide-range option, and the reference design includes surge protection on field ports.
